Weather in February

The last month of the winter, February, is another cold month in Fiskebäckskil, Sweden, with an average temperature fluctuating between 1.8°C (35.2°F) and -0.2°C (31.6°F).

Temperature

February, with an average high of 1.8°C (35.2°F) and a low of -0.2°C (31.6°F), signifies the coldest month of the year.

Humidity

February is the most humid month in Fiskebäckskil, with an average relative humidity of 85%.

Rainfall

In Fiskebäckskil, in February, during 9.9 rainfall days, 40mm (1.57") of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Fiskebäckskil, during the entire year, the rain falls for 173.9 days and collects up to 551mm (21.69") of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all in Fiskebäckskil, Sweden, are January through May, November and December. The months with the most snowfall in Fiskebäckskil, Sweden, are January and February, with an average 30mm (1.18") of accumulated sn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in February in Fiskebäckskil is 9h and 23min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 08:19 and sunset at 16:35. On the last day of February, in Fiskebäckskil, sunrise is at 07:10 and sunset at 17:42 CET.

Sunshine

In Fiskebäckskil, the average sunshine in February is 3.7h.

UV index

January through March,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 2, are months with the lowest UV index in Fiskebäckskil, Sweden. A UV Index value of 2, and less, symbolizes a minimal health hazard from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the average person.

Average temperature in February
Fiskebäckskil, Sweden
  • Average high temperature in February: 1.8°C

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is July (18.2°C).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is February (1.8°C).

  • Average low temperature in February: -0.2°C

The month with the highest average low temperature is August (15.3°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is February (-0.2°C).
